Outline the Necessary Steps to Start a Residential Window Cleaning Business

The first step in starting any business is to obtain the necessary licenses and permits. Depending on where you live, you may need to register your business with the state or local government, obtain a business license, and acquire any other applicable permits. Additionally, you should investigate what types of insurance are required for your business. This may include general liability insurance, property insurance, and workers’ compensation insurance.

Once you have obtained the necessary licenses and permits, you can begin to purchase the necessary equipment and supplies. You will need ladders, window cleaning solutions, squeegees, scrapers, and other tools. You may also want to invest in protective clothing and safety gear. Research different suppliers to find the best prices on quality equipment.

Detail the Safety Precautions Involved in Residential Window Cleaning

Safety is paramount when it comes to residential window cleaning. You should always wear appropriate clothing and safety gear such as gloves, goggles, and safety harnesses. When working at heights, take extra care to secure the ladder and use proper ladder techniques. Make sure to follow all safety regulations and guidelines.

It is also important to be aware of the risks associated with working with chemicals. Be sure to read the labels on any cleaning solutions and follow the manufacturer’s instructions. Additionally, ensure that you store all chemicals safely and out of reach of children.

Describe the Process of Finding Customers for a Residential Window Cleaning Business

Finding customers is an essential part of running a successful residential window cleaning business. Networking is one of the most effective ways to find customers. Reach out to family, friends, and colleagues, and ask them to spread the word about your business. You may also want to join local professional organizations or attend networking events.

Advertising is another important strategy for finding customers. There are a variety of ways to advertise your business, including creating flyers and business cards, participating in local events, and utilizing online platforms like social media and search engine optimization. Finally, don’t forget to ask for referrals. Word-of-mouth is one of the most powerful marketing tools.

Discuss Strategies for Advertising a Residential Window Cleaning Business

Once you have established your business, you will need to develop a plan for advertising and promoting it. Utilizing online platforms is a great way to reach potential customers. Create a website and optimize it for search engines. Leverage social media platforms to engage with customers and increase visibility. Additionally, consider creating videos or podcasts to share your knowledge and expertise.

Creating flyers and business cards is another effective way to advertise your business. Hand out flyers in local neighborhoods or distribute business cards to local businesses. Participating in local events is another great way to gain exposure. Consider setting up a booth at a trade show or sponsoring a community event.
